Sep 06, 20 the name firecracker flower doesnt refer to the flower s color but rather to the seed pods which, after the flower has dried up, can explode when stimulated by rainfall or high humidity. Crossandra infundibuliformis, the firecracker flower, is a species of flowering plant in the family acanthaceae, native to southern india and sri lanka.
